Bartłomiej Dach
|
49e08c06a6
|
Adjust general appearance of user profile overlay
|
2023-01-14 16:59:51 +01:00 |
|
Bartłomiej Dach
|
5e1ea8b34f
|
Merge branch 'master' into move-overlay-ruleset-selectors
|
2023-01-14 15:22:14 +01:00 |
|
integer
|
2831db53f7
|
fix wrong control flow on hover lost
|
2023-01-14 14:19:02 +00:00 |
|
Dean Herbert
|
2f2ab445c9
|
Merge pull request #22182 from stanriders/status-icon
Update status icon design
|
2023-01-14 21:05:44 +09:00 |
|
ekrctb
|
e610d19d55
|
Merge branch 'master' into 18469
|
2023-01-14 19:53:08 +09:00 |
|
Dean Herbert
|
cfc8fd0aa1
|
Merge pull request #22188 from Feodor0090/nofs-locale
Localise some notifications
|
2023-01-14 18:12:54 +09:00 |
|
Dean Herbert
|
a6e7efa62c
|
Merge pull request #22194 from Feodor0090/more-editor-nrt
Enable nullability for setup, design and timing editor screens
|
2023-01-14 18:11:46 +09:00 |
|
StanR
|
e07c0c7c1f
|
Using
|
2023-01-14 02:58:18 +03:00 |
|
ansel
|
c95d8645f3
|
Revert "Use existing string"
This reverts commit f950b624ae .
|
2023-01-14 02:42:04 +03:00 |
|
StanR
|
cb4f32e7bd
|
Use StatusIcon in UserDropdown
|
2023-01-14 02:31:27 +03:00 |
|
ansel
|
77e8315ee2
|
Adjust naming
|
2023-01-14 02:30:10 +03:00 |
|
StanR
|
e2d6e31314
|
Using
|
2023-01-14 02:26:26 +03:00 |
|
ansel
|
f70dedfd17
|
Enable nullability for design screen
|
2023-01-14 02:24:48 +03:00 |
|
ansel
|
4b42240fba
|
Enable nullability for setup screen
|
2023-01-14 02:24:28 +03:00 |
|
ansel
|
78adaa9b03
|
Enable nullability for timing screen
|
2023-01-14 02:23:21 +03:00 |
|
StanR
|
660bf748d5
|
Fix GroupBadge crashing on null group colour
|
2023-01-14 02:23:08 +03:00 |
|
integer
|
c3c1d77e8e
|
make PlayerSettingsGroup expand on hover
|
2023-01-13 23:07:59 +00:00 |
|
integer
|
0b5c89d01f
|
revert additions to SessionStatics
|
2023-01-13 23:07:21 +00:00 |
|
StanR
|
85b2154f3a
|
Set border colour to white
|
2023-01-14 01:12:17 +03:00 |
|
Bartłomiej Dach
|
ab3d39a940
|
Merge branch 'master' into comment-editor-1
|
2023-01-13 22:41:41 +01:00 |
|
ansel
|
d67184bd80
|
Autoformat code
|
2023-01-14 00:26:44 +03:00 |
|
ansel
|
f950b624ae
|
Use existing string
|
2023-01-14 00:26:35 +03:00 |
|
Joseph Madamba
|
5750d82c0a
|
Move overlay ruleset selectors to tab control
|
2023-01-13 12:50:35 -08:00 |
|
StanR
|
2e28f5ed33
|
Add StatusIcon
|
2023-01-13 23:18:24 +03:00 |
|
ansel
|
515ada6815
|
Remove CanBeNull where it's no longer requered
|
2023-01-13 23:11:50 +03:00 |
|
ansel
|
a41a031909
|
Localise some notifications
|
2023-01-13 23:11:25 +03:00 |
|
ansel
|
c62d416680
|
Add localisation for notification overlay
|
2023-01-13 22:54:38 +03:00 |
|
Salman Ahmed
|
112cf403ec
|
Fix intermittent failure in certain beatmap carousel tests
|
2023-01-13 19:41:44 +03:00 |
|
Dylan Nantz
|
6028abff39
|
Code Quality
|
2023-01-13 10:16:52 -05:00 |
|
Dylan Nantz
|
5dd0aaccef
|
Merge branch 'master' of https://github.com/ppy/osu into 18469
|
2023-01-13 09:54:29 -05:00 |
|
Dylan Nantz
|
e38075c4ef
|
Use PlacementState to check juice stream placement
|
2023-01-13 09:37:23 -05:00 |
|
mk56-spn
|
a6b6fb864e
|
Make carousel non nullable and ensure pre load usages of methods that reference it are protected against failure
|
2023-01-13 13:10:29 +01:00 |
|
Dean Herbert
|
11f630d49d
|
Prefill username and email
|
2023-01-13 15:42:34 +09:00 |
|
Dean Herbert
|
4d58e6d8d2
|
Add UI support for redirecting the user to web registration
|
2023-01-13 15:36:45 +09:00 |
|
Dean Herbert
|
a7327b02a2
|
Add API level support for error message and redirect during registration flow
|
2023-01-13 15:32:53 +09:00 |
|
Dean Herbert
|
5658c3a123
|
Enable NRT on account creation classes
|
2023-01-13 15:29:25 +09:00 |
|
Dean Herbert
|
6daa37bd3e
|
Merge pull request #22168 from Joehuu/fix-mute-button-closing-overlays
Fix mute button not blocking outside overlay closing presses
|
2023-01-13 12:35:03 +09:00 |
|
Joseph Madamba
|
5a38abe679
|
Add comment highlighting reason for blocking mouse down
|
2023-01-12 19:32:53 -08:00 |
|
Dean Herbert
|
55f1c7c49d
|
Merge pull request #22160 from EVAST9919/ruleset-selector-online
Don't display custom rulesets in online overlays
|
2023-01-13 12:16:42 +09:00 |
|
Dean Herbert
|
464c5eaa2f
|
Fix grammar
|
2023-01-13 12:16:35 +09:00 |
|
Dean Herbert
|
73189e49ab
|
Merge pull request #22163 from frenzibyte/fix-intermittent-channel-test-failure
Fix intermittent failure in silenced user messages test
|
2023-01-13 11:23:45 +09:00 |
|
Dean Herbert
|
ea4eb6055e
|
Merge pull request #22169 from Feodor0090/timeline-nullability
Enable nullability for editor components
|
2023-01-13 11:21:42 +09:00 |
|
mk56-spn
|
403ca05e5e
|
Enable nullability for song select
|
2023-01-13 00:52:14 +01:00 |
|
ansel
|
c554a34eaf
|
Add "fps" keyword to frame limiter dropdown
|
2023-01-13 02:11:05 +03:00 |
|
Joseph Madamba
|
a16050534d
|
Fix mute button not blocking outside overlay closing presses
|
2023-01-12 14:20:16 -08:00 |
|
Andrei Zavatski
|
d74a5ef9e6
|
Use property instead of ctor parameter
|
2023-01-12 23:26:29 +03:00 |
|
Andrei Zavatski
|
a7ac31fa34
|
Use IsLegacyRuleset extension method
|
2023-01-12 23:21:33 +03:00 |
|
Salman Ahmed
|
115cb0d297
|
Fix channel manager test scene not waiting for notifications client connection
|
2023-01-12 23:14:23 +03:00 |
|
Andrei Zavatski
|
1dae1149cb
|
Don't display non-legacy rulesets in beatmap listing
|
2023-01-12 22:52:45 +03:00 |
|
Andrei Zavatski
|
a9915d6a64
|
Make OverlayRulesetSelector display only legacy rulesets
|
2023-01-12 22:44:41 +03:00 |
|
ansel
|
0bd1c46c74
|
Undo sizing changes
|
2023-01-12 19:48:11 +03:00 |
|
ansel
|
2365b065a4
|
Enable nullability for editor components
|
2023-01-12 18:07:54 +03:00 |
|
Dean Herbert
|
123c477e00
|
Merge branch 'master' into ui/segmented-graph
|
2023-01-12 19:02:49 +09:00 |
|
tsrk
|
bb2ece5c71
|
refactor(SegmentedGraph): adjust tierCount based on passed Colours
|
2023-01-12 10:57:12 +01:00 |
|
Dean Herbert
|
c22994c1c6
|
Merge pull request #22151 from smoogipoo/fix-incorrect-legacy-combo
Fix incorrect max combo after watching imported legacy replays
|
2023-01-12 18:55:21 +09:00 |
|
tsrk
|
7cbc03dce6
|
refactor(SegmentedGraph): use (get/set)ters to expose TierColour
|
2023-01-12 10:13:16 +01:00 |
|
Dean Herbert
|
4ab2a5cbb4
|
Merge pull request #22141 from frenzibyte/fix-game-load-order
Fix game-level components not finishing load before game content
|
2023-01-12 17:31:13 +09:00 |
|
Salman Ahmed
|
0548ca2aa8
|
Avoid changing target content midway through code
|
2023-01-12 09:48:38 +03:00 |
|
Dan Balasescu
|
bbec42c00e
|
Fix incorrect max combo after watching imported legacy replays
|
2023-01-12 14:18:21 +09:00 |
|
Dean Herbert
|
7cf58190a9
|
Merge pull request #22006 from bdach/user-profile/ruleset-switching
Add ruleset switching to user profile overlay
|
2023-01-12 13:54:13 +09:00 |
|
Dan Balasescu
|
844fc549e2
|
Merge pull request #22149 from Joehuu/fix-beatmap-set-lookup-type
Fix lookup type being incorrect when fetching beatmap set
|
2023-01-12 13:00:44 +09:00 |
|
Dan Balasescu
|
baf20a6b50
|
Merge pull request #22136 from peppy/fix-kiai-flash-intensity
Fix kiai flash opacity on legacy skins being too intense
|
2023-01-12 12:56:57 +09:00 |
|
Joseph Madamba
|
2076f9fd08
|
Fix lookup type being incorrect when fetching beatmap set
|
2023-01-11 19:08:11 -08:00 |
|
tsrk
|
5694487a7b
|
fix(SegmentedGraph): update graphNeedsUpdate variable during Update() loop
|
2023-01-12 02:36:35 +01:00 |
|
tsrk
|
624e90b213
|
style: nitpicks
|
2023-01-11 21:32:12 +01:00 |
|
Salman Ahmed
|
6c52b8339b
|
Fix game-level components finishing load after content
|
2023-01-11 22:02:06 +03:00 |
|
Bartłomiej Dach
|
52eabbf224
|
Merge branch 'master' into user-profile/ruleset-switching
|
2023-01-11 19:11:40 +01:00 |
|
Bartłomiej Dach
|
e0c2542968
|
Merge branch 'master' into fix-fail-sound-not-playing
|
2023-01-11 16:41:48 +01:00 |
|
tsrk
|
6249322a32
|
fix(SegmentedGraph): solve issue for negatives values
|
2023-01-11 14:03:36 +01:00 |
|
tsrk
|
e128b9ee5c
|
fix(SegmentedGraph): make ctor public
|
2023-01-11 14:03:19 +01:00 |
|
Dean Herbert
|
e9571be4ab
|
Fix incorrect application layer causing completely discoloured circles
|
2023-01-11 19:29:17 +09:00 |
|
Dean Herbert
|
a87debab0f
|
Fix kiai flash opacity on legacy skins being too intense
|
2023-01-11 19:29:17 +09:00 |
|
tsrk
|
42ff8c75fa
|
refactor: make class not abstract
|
2023-01-11 11:22:18 +01:00 |
|
tsrk
|
578d16f2bc
|
perf: Do not draw sectoins that are less than 1px
|
2023-01-11 11:11:31 +01:00 |
|
Dean Herbert
|
08ca62205a
|
Merge pull request #22123 from stanriders/group-badges
Implement user group badges
|
2023-01-11 18:42:50 +09:00 |
|
Dean Herbert
|
2dcc61caf5
|
Add extra level of nullabiliy checking because NRT is not present
|
2023-01-11 17:38:08 +09:00 |
|
Dean Herbert
|
df54410075
|
Fix skin fail sound not correctly playing
Closes #21719. Tested using skin in issue thread.
|
2023-01-11 17:31:30 +09:00 |
|
Dean Herbert
|
3b55153609
|
Merge pull request #22122 from Stedoss/beatmapsetoverlay-fetch-on-login
Fix `BeatmapSetOverlay` not showing a pending request after logging in
|
2023-01-11 16:51:52 +09:00 |
|
Dean Herbert
|
b1a13286a3
|
Remove some redundancies
|
2023-01-11 16:50:37 +09:00 |
|
Dean Herbert
|
318867f486
|
Fix previous badges potentially not being cleared if new user has no badges
|
2023-01-11 16:48:47 +09:00 |
|
Dean Herbert
|
e0d58d51b6
|
Split out classes into own files and rename GroupInfoContainer to a flow
|
2023-01-11 16:47:29 +09:00 |
|
Dean Herbert
|
eb398de1a6
|
Merge pull request #22114 from frenzibyte/fix-overlay-not-blocking-scroll
Fix game overlays not blocking scroll properly
|
2023-01-11 16:30:44 +09:00 |
|
Dean Herbert
|
5a5ea2c54a
|
Merge pull request #22005 from bdach/user-profile/decouple-from-api-user
Decouple user profile overlay from `APIUser` model
|
2023-01-11 16:27:00 +09:00 |
|
Dean Herbert
|
b710f86d75
|
Refactor to use tuples and de-duplicate request code
|
2023-01-11 16:15:28 +09:00 |
|
Dean Herbert
|
d1ca4ebd40
|
Merge pull request #21559 from OliBomby/stream-tool-1
Add segment end completions list to SliderPath
|
2023-01-11 15:31:04 +09:00 |
|
StanR
|
5441c02a1a
|
Implement user group badges
|
2023-01-11 07:11:38 +03:00 |
|
Dan Balasescu
|
d9a6e4b862
|
Ensure drain lenience of 1.0 completly removes drain
|
2023-01-11 13:01:11 +09:00 |
|
Stedoss
|
44de24f153
|
BeatmapSetOverlay fetch on login state change
|
2023-01-10 23:30:09 +00:00 |
|
ansel
|
b38cf8c56c
|
Use empty string as default
|
2023-01-11 02:26:25 +03:00 |
|
tsrk
|
21073f3601
|
reafactor: use DrawNode to draw SegmenteddGraph
|
2023-01-10 22:49:35 +01:00 |
|
Bartłomiej Dach
|
62e12277d8
|
Rename things yet again
|
2023-01-10 19:30:01 +01:00 |
|
Bartłomiej Dach
|
502478614a
|
Merge branch 'master' into user-profile/decouple-from-api-user
|
2023-01-10 19:13:33 +01:00 |
|
Salman Ahmed
|
11648db910
|
Fix game overlays not blocking scroll properly
|
2023-01-10 21:01:06 +03:00 |
|
Bartłomiej Dach
|
1eaabb5ca8
|
Merge branch 'master' into carousel_nullability_disabling_removal
|
2023-01-10 18:39:42 +01:00 |
|
Bartłomiej Dach
|
aab84d50eb
|
Remove boxing overhead in CarouselItem comparator
|
2023-01-10 18:35:06 +01:00 |
|
Dean Herbert
|
23a78e6fad
|
Combine commit button enabled handling
|
2023-01-10 23:59:17 +09:00 |
|
Dean Herbert
|
cde45cdd3e
|
Merge pull request #21739 from integerrr/score-export-date
Append date to score export filename
|
2023-01-10 23:33:38 +09:00 |
|
Dean Herbert
|
af458f6f66
|
Merge pull request #22105 from frenzibyte/improve-score-import-logging
Improve missing beatmap failure logging on score import
|
2023-01-10 22:28:38 +09:00 |
|
Dean Herbert
|
a22b7298c6
|
Adjust english slightly
|
2023-01-10 22:27:36 +09:00 |
|
Salman Ahmed
|
0d6b9ebc0f
|
Display number of failing models during batch-import
|
2023-01-10 13:32:10 +03:00 |
|